Working Principle: The diesel injection pump works by pressurizing fuel and delivering it to the engine cylinders at the exact moment required for combustion. The fuel is stored in the pump's reservoir, where it is pressurized by a plunger mechanism. When the engine's piston reaches a certain point, the pump injects the fuel into the cylinder through a fuel injector nozzle. The timing and quantity of fuel injection are crucial for achieving optimal engine performance and fuel efficiency. Fuel injectors are controlled by the engine's electronic control unit (ECU), which monitors various engine parameters such as air intake, throttle position, and engine speed to determine the amount of fuel to be injected. An engine tune-up is a comprehensive maintenance service that involves inspecting, adjusting, or replacing key components to ensure the engine operates at peak performance. This process typically includes checking and replacing spark plugs, inspecting and replacing filters (air, fuel, and oil), checking ignition timing, and examining the ignition system and emission system components. What Are Ball Joints? Ball joints are a type of pivot joint that connects the control arm to the steering knuckle or spindle in a vehicle's suspension system. They allow for smooth movement and rotation of the wheels while supporting the weight of the vehicle. Ball joints are typically found in the front suspension of most vehicles, where they help to maintain stability and control during steering and handling. An ignition coil is an electromagnetic device that converts the low-voltage power from the battery into the high voltage needed to create a spark in the spark plugs. This spark is essential for igniting the compressed air-fuel mixture in the combustion chamber, powering the engine and keeping the vehicle running smoothly.
